Trauma Activation Level
This pathway provides guidance for the care of all patients who have sustained a traumatic injury with risk to life or limb.
Patients with recognized life-threatening injuries are classified as Trauma Level 1 or Trauma Level 2.
Initial evaluation is done by a multidisciplinary team in the Emergency Department (ED) Resuscitation Room.
